Testing the Complete Outcome
A useful test pack covers mobile and desktop journeys, form validation, error states, page speed checks, content review and analytics verification. Users should continue through the final report, notification or downstream record rather than stopping when information is saved. This checks whether the output supports the intended decision.

Roles and Decisions During Implementation
Project roles should be named early: business decision-maker, process owner, data owner, representative users and technical contact where relevant. Timely decisions from these people matter because software cannot resolve conflicting business rules by itself.

Common Planning Questions
What can delay a CA Website Designer project for a Bellary (M Corp.) organisation?
Common dependencies include incomplete decisions, unreliable source information and copied content, unclear calls to action, inaccessible layouts, slow media, insecure forms, broken redirects and unowned content updates. Identifying an owner and test method for each dependency reduces avoidable uncertainty. Confirm it during the CA Website Designer review.
What should a Bellary (M Corp.) business prepare before discussing CA Website Designer?
Prepare the current process, responsible users, anonymised sample inputs, expected outputs, exception cases and known dependencies. These materials let the discussion focus on real work instead of a generic feature list. Confirm it during the CA Website Designer review.
How is the first CA Website Designer release for Bellary (M Corp.) kept manageable?
Separate essential end-to-end cases from optional automation, reports and integrations. Validate the smallest complete workflow, including access and correction controls, before adding dependent capabilities. Record this in the Bellary (M Corp.) brief.
How should a Bellary (M Corp.) customer share data for CA Website Designer discovery?
Use the minimum information needed and anonymise examples wherever possible. Credentials or live personal data should not be placed in ordinary requirement documents or messages. Test it with the Bellary (M Corp.) team.
